#2c6478 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2c6478 is composed of 17.3% red, 39.2%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 63.3% cyan, 16.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 52.9% black. It has a hue angle of 195.8 degrees, a saturation of 46.3% and a lightness of 32.2%. #2c6478 color hex could be obtained by blending #58c8f0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#2c6478

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020405 is the darkest color, while #f6fafc is the lightest one.

Tones of #2c6478

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#525252 is the less saturated color, while #06769e is the most saturated one.
